Abstract

The invention discloses an interactive amusement laser cannon which comprises a laser cannon with a laser device and a pneumatic shot launching mechanism and one or more manual inflators for providing pulse airflow for the laser cannon, wherein the laser cannon is connected with the inflators through an air guide pipeline, each part is operated by one person, the whole system needs to be cooperatively used by multiple persons, the continuous launching effect of the laser cannon can be realized, shots launched by the laser cannon can be illuminated by laser, and the visual effect is cool.

When the invention is implemented specifically, when the invention needs to be used, the shot 16 is loaded into the funnel type ball supply device 18, the shot 16 can be seen to be shot from the gun barrel 4 and reflected to emit light by pressing the manual air pump 2, the shot 16 can be shot continuously by pressing continuously and looks like a laser gun shooting, the curtain type target can be received in a centralized way, and the shot 16 can be prevented from bouncing around.
The manual air pump and the laser gun body can be operated by one person respectively, and interaction is realized by the cooperation of a plurality of people. The laser cannon is a pneumatic type launcher, and the manual air pump provides launching power for the laser cannon. The laser gun body comprises a gun barrel, a three-way pipe A, a three-way pipe B and a cylinder. The piston rod of the cylinder is used as a bolt of the laser cannon, the hollow piston rod (8) is designed to be hollow, a laser torch is arranged behind the hollow piston rod (8), the light of the laser torch can irradiate the shot at the launching position through the hollow piston rod (8), and when the shot is shot out, the laser can still illuminate the shot, so that the shot looks like a dazzling glowing shot. The front end of the three-way pipe A is connected with the rear end of the air cylinder, the rear end of the three-way pipe A is connected with the laser flashlight, the third port of the three-way pipe A is connected with the air inlet hose, the front end of the three-way pipe B is connected with the gun barrel, the rear end of the three-way pipe B is connected with the front end of the air cylinder, and the upper port of the three-way pipe A serves as a loading port.
